The Nissan repair market for residents of Pierce, Colorado, is characterized by a reliance on service providers in larger neighboring cities, primarily Fort Collins and Greeley. As a small town, Pierce itself lacks specialized automotive service centers. The market in the region is moderately competitive, with several high-quality independent shops that have carved out a niche in Japanese and specifically Nissan repair. This competition benefits consumers through strong customer service and specialized expertise. Average quality is high, as evidenced by the consistently strong reviews for the top shops. Pricing is typical for the Northern Colorado region; labor rates are generally lower than at dealerships but reflect the expertise of the technicians. For complex issues like CVT transmission rebuilds or GT-R performance work, labor rates are at a premium. Customers from Pierce should factor in a 30-45 minute drive to Fort Collins or Greeley for top-tier specialized service, but the quality and potential cost savings compared to a dealership make it a worthwhile trip for most.
